Schroders has hired former Aegon director Ed Dymott to spearhead a wealth drive in its Benchmark Capital business,
Money Marketing has learned.
Dymott joined Aegon in 2018, after spending 16 years at Fidelity, becoming the firm’s head of strategy before his departure.
He was chair of the UK Platform Group and the UK Transfers and Re-registration Working Group during his time at Fidelity, and joined Aegon amid its attempts to fully integrate the newly acquired Cofunds platform.
As managing director for transformation, innovation and growth, Dymott was also tasked with driving strategy across the firm and the positioning of the Aegon brand, including leveraging financial technology and assessing new propositional opportunities, before rumours of his imminent departure emerged last June.
